I recently joined IBM and I learned we only get 8 vacation days and 2-3 personal holidays and this is the same upto 10 years of tenure. IBM does not give a lot of firm holidays unlike other Consulting and Tech firms like Deloitte, EY, Google, etc. that typically give you generous/unlimited PTO or even have the whole week of July 4th and last week of Dec off. Why is IBM lagging behind culturally in this aspect?

This is absolutely not true. In IBM Consulting depending on where you live you will get anywhere between 10 and 11 paid company holidays and 3 and 4 optional holidays for a total of 14, which has nothing to do with your Vacation time which usually starts at 15 days. Although I would have to admit that the company max out at 25 after 25 years of service, unless you negotiate something different when you are hired.

“Unlimited PTO” is a myth anyway.

I don’t know anyone who has taken 2 weeks off and not had a negative consequence either from day to day management, or EOY performance review.

Meanwhile, in the UK I’d regularly take 2 weeks just for a summer holiday, time off around Easter and Christmas, with another few days sprinkled across the year, and never got any flak for it.

The difference in attitude towards staff taking time off between the two countries is staggering to many.

Officially you should have 10 days + 4 floating holidays on top of the 8 fixed holidays. Not saying that’s great, but more that what you are saying. Your days might have been pro-rated for this year if you did not join before 1 Jan.

If you are a consultant, nobody is really tracking your vacation days as far as I can tell. As long as your utilization is hitting the target, you should be fine.
